Attached patch fixes svnmerge history conversion script to use
optparse library instead of getopt. This allows further addition of
new options, such as --username and --password.

[[[
Switch svnmerge history conversion script from getopt to optparse library.


* contrib/client-side/svnmerge/svnmerge-migrate-history-remotely.py
  (usage_and_exit): Remove.
  (main): Use optparse instead of getopt for parameter parsing.
  
]]]
